Wreck 2 Reef swim gearing up for bumper event

The 9th annual Wreck 2 Reef is on in February.

Open water swim lovers, families, friends, locals and visitors alike will be indulged in one of the most spectacular bay races in the region with details of the 9th annual Wreck 2 Reef Open Water Swim Classic announced.
In the line-up is an exciting new 2.5km Open Swim.
The much anticipated event will be held on Sunday 11 February.
Initiated in 2010, the Wreck 2 Reef is held in the stunning, protected waters of Half Moon Bay at Indented Head which offers some of the smoothest and safest water available to competitors in Port Phillip Bay. With incredible views across the bay to Melbourne, the channel, You Yangs and further afield – and local food and beverages to enjoy on the day – supporters will be spoilt as well.
In addition to the classic 1.2km swim, last year saw the introduction of a short novice 500 metre swim. There is also a 300 metre swim for juniors which includes a fun beach dig for cash and prizes.
The Wreck2Reef Open Water Swim Classic is hosted and co-ordinated each year by Indented Head Yacht Club.
John Walter of the Indented Head Yacht Club said the club was committed to bringing the joy and healthy activity of sailing to youth, especially where there may be social economic considerations which hinder affordability of purchasing a yacht and associated safety equipment to sail.
